Output fe50dd1f9975939fc8a983baf68d997691067c366fb83dc4bed1387859a28814:22

value
332600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ee1b035099e8afd5cadf48d7ae6fe314a9163bd OP_EQUAL
address
3Hdhs2AWSurN7Chhsep1kto5Ko7FZbqxXv
transaction
fe50dd1f9975939fc8a983baf68d997691067c366fb83dc4bed1387859a28814
spent
true